In Maths, we will start the term by focussing on the important topic of place value, which includes areas such as rounding number, before moving onto the arithmetic topics until Christmas. In English, there will be a great emphasis this term on getting the children to start their sentences in various ways. We have some lovely texts in Year 6 to help us accomplish this, including Letters from the Lighthouse, which we will use in September. We focus a lot on the teaching of Reading in Year 6, so that the children’s reading is as good as it can be before Secondary School.
